Abstract

The invention discloses a data storage method and device for an offline Web application. The data storage method for the offline Web application specifically comprises the steps that whether the local storage space of the Web application is sufficient or not is detected; if the storage space is not sufficient, a local database is established at the specific position; the data of the Web application are downloaded from the server side and stored in the local database. By the adoption of the data storage method and device for the offline Web application, the data of the Web application are stored by establishing the local database, and the purpose of increasing the storage space of the data of the Web application is achieved.

Background technology
Web application is the application program that one can be conducted interviews by Web (webpage).User just directly can access Web application by web browser, and does not need additionally to install other softwares again.Along with the develop rapidly of computer technology, some online Web application (such as, search engine marketing system) needs manage a large amount of data.In the prior art, in order to improve the treatment effeciency of Web application to data in enormous quantities, usually HTML5 (Hyper Text Markup Language 5 can be used, 5th material alteration of HTML (Hypertext Markup Language)) data that Web applies are kept at this locality by offline storage technology, user can first be processed off-line data in this locality, and then by the mode uploaded by the data syn-chronization after process to database on line.
But the local storage scheme of HTML5 is limited by the characteristic of web browser itself, and its storage space that can utilize is very limited.Such as, for Google's browser, an off-line Web applies and only can take at most 10% of this user's present hard discs residue free space, and Google's browser default installation is at C dish, and its available storage space usually can not be too many.Therefore, the data space that off-line Web applies is very limited, and especially those need the Web of managing mass data to apply, and very easily owing to cannot obtain enough data spaces, and cannot carry out normal off-line operation.

Please refer to Fig. 1, it illustrates the flow process 100 of an embodiment of the date storage method applied for off-line Web.The present embodiment is mainly applied in this way and can illustrates in the terminal of access network, and this terminal can be various intelligent terminal, comprises smart mobile phone, panel computer, desk-top computer, pocket computer on knee and Wearable device etc.The date storage method for off-line Web application of the present embodiment can be applied to the web application managing data in enormous quantities, as search engine marketing system etc.Off-line Web application in the present embodiment can be the HTML5Web application run in the web browser of terminal.The date storage method applied for off-line Web of the present embodiment, comprises the following steps:
As shown in Figure 1, in a step 101, whether detecting Web, to be applied in local storage space sufficient.
In the present embodiment, after user selects to run off-line Web application, whether first terminal can detect Web to be applied in local storage space sufficient.Wherein, Web is applied in local storage space and can refers in this locality the storage space dividing and be used in this Web and apply.In some implementations, Web is applied in local storage space can be the free memory of web browser in this locality running this Web application.Usually, web browser depends primarily on the residual memory space of the fdisk at its place and the ratio of its this residual memory space that can use at the storage space of this locality.Such as, web browser is arranged in the C dish of computing machine usually, if the residual memory space of current C dish is 4GB, and the characteristic of web browser itself determines that the ratio of its this residual memory space that can use is 20%, then can determine that Web is applied in local storage space is 0.8GB.Particularly, when whether the storage space that detection Web is applied in this locality is sufficient, it is how many for first can determining that Web is applied in local storage space, then determines that whether this storage space is sufficient according to predetermined judgment rule.Such as, according to the data storage requirement of Web application, the threshold value of a storage space can be preset.When the storage space that Web is applied in this locality is greater than this threshold value, then it is sufficient for can determining that Web is applied in local storage space, otherwise it is inadequate then can to determine that Web is applied in local storage space.
In an optional implementation of the present embodiment, detect Web to be applied in local storage space whether abundance comprises: be applied in local current free memory according to Web and treat the data volume downloaded from server end, whether sufficiently determine that Web is applied in local storage space.In the present embodiment, when whether the storage space that detection Web is applied in this locality is sufficient, local current free memory can be applied in by Web and treats to determine from the data volume of server end download.Particularly, when determining that Web is applied in local current free memory, first can determine that Web is applied in the total amount of local storage space, it depends primarily on the residual memory space of the fdisk at web browser place and the ratio of its this residual memory space that can use.And then determine the use amount of Web application to local storage space, this use amount normally Web be applied in before off-line operation in shared.The total amount being finally applied in the storage space of this locality with Web deducts use amount, just can obtain Web and be applied in local current free memory.When determining Web application until the data volume downloaded from server end, terminal can communicate with server end, and the attribute information of online data according to server end, such as interpolation time and size of data etc., determines data volume to be downloaded.After obtaining Web and being applied in local current free memory and data volume to be downloaded, whether sufficiently just can determine that Web is applied in local storage space according to the size of the two or proportionate relationship.In a kind of possible implementation, when the current free memory that Web is applied in this locality is greater than data volume to be downloaded, then can determine that Web is applied in local storage space sufficient, otherwise it is inadequate then to determine that Web is applied in local storage space.In the implementation that another kind is possible, a proportion threshold value can be preset, such as 70%, be no more than 70% of the current free memory of this locality time when Web applies data volume to be downloaded, then can determine that Web is applied in local storage space sufficient, otherwise it is inadequate then to determine that Web is applied in local storage space.
Then, in a step 102, if memory space inadequate, then local data base is built at assigned address.
In the present embodiment, when detecting that in above-mentioned steps 101 Web is applied in local memory space inadequate, just local data base can be built at assigned address.Particularly, when Web is applied in local memory space inadequate, when Web application off-line operation is described, required data all cannot be kept at this locality, therefore probably cause off-line Web application normally to run.Now, build at the assigned address of terminal the database that can be preserved mass data with regard to needing.It should be noted that, this assigned address does not comprise the position running the web browser place that this Web applies usually.Such as, when web browser is arranged on the C dish of computing machine, then local data base can be arranged at the fdisk (such as D dish or E dish etc.) of other storage space abundances of computing machine, like this, and the data that local data base just can have enough storage spaces to apply to preserve off-line Web.
In an optional implementation of the present embodiment, build local data base and comprise and build local data base by plug-in unit.In the present embodiment, when terminal detects that Web is applied in local memory space inadequate, can reminding user current memory space full, and for user provides can at the plug-in unit of local building database to solve the problem of memory space inadequate.After user downloads and installed plug-in unit in terminal, just can build local data base by this plug-in unit at the assigned address of terminal.Plug-in unit is the program that a kind of application programming interfaces following certain specification are write, and under it can only operate in the system platform of procedure stipulation, and can not depart from the platform isolated operation of specifying.Plug-in unit in the present embodiment needs to build local data base based on web browser usually.The present embodiment builds local data base by plug-in unit, its flexible structure, is easy to safeguard, can be applied in local storage space by rapid expansion Web.
Alternatively, assigned address comprises installation site or the specified location in user of plug-in unit.In a kind of possible mode of the present embodiment, plug-in unit can be arranged on the local position of storage space abundance by user, other positions namely outside web browser position.Like this, when building local data base by plug-in unit, just directly can build database in the installation site of plug-in unit.In the mode that the another kind of the present embodiment is possible, plug-in unit can be arranged on the local position of storage space abundance by user, and plug-in unit also can be arranged on web browser position by other positions namely outside web browser position.Like this, when building local data base by plug-in unit, user can be allowed to specify the particular location building local data base further.The present embodiment can determine the structure position of local data base neatly, thus improves the applicability of the date storage method applied for off-line Web.
Finally, in step 103, download the data of Web application from server end and preserve in the local database.
In the present embodiment, after build local data base in above-mentioned steps 102, just can download the data of Web application from server end and preserve in the local database.Particularly, terminal by various wired or wireless mode, can download its online data managed from the server end of Web application, and preserves in the local database, the online data downloaded as off-line data required during Web application off-line operation.Wherein, above-mentioned radio connection includes but not limited to the radio connection that 3G connection, WiFi connection, bluetooth connection, WiMAX connection, Zigbee connection, UWB (ultra wideband) connection or other future will develop.It should be noted that, the off-line Web application in the present embodiment does not refer to that Web application itself keeps off-line state, but this Web application can carry out bookkeeping to off-line data.When off-line Web application is activated, first it will carry out data communication with server, and the latest data of server end is downloaded to this locality, to guarantee that local off-line data is consistent with the online data of server end.
In an optional implementation of the present embodiment, the date storage method applied for off-line Web of the present embodiment can also comprise: Web is applied in the data batchmove that stored in local storage space in local data base.In the present embodiment, in the off-line operation process before Web is applied in, in the local storage space that the off-line data probably having saved a part is applied at Web.Along with the increase of the data volume of Web application, Web is applied in the deficiency that local storage space becomes.Terminal can build a database for depositing newly-increased data at the assigned address of this locality.Like this, the data of Web application will be kept at two positions of terminal local, i.e. in the storage space of Web application itself and in the local data base that assigned address builds.When offline webpage runs, just need to read data from above-mentioned two positions respectively, this has a negative impact to the data-handling efficiency that off-line Web applies possibly.Therefore, the present embodiment can also further by the data batchmove that stored in current memory space in local data base.Like this, off-line Web applies required total data when running and is kept at local same position, thus can improve the data-handling efficiency of off-line Web application further.
In an optional implementation of the present embodiment, local data base is local light-weight database.In the present embodiment, the local data base built at assigned address is light-weight database.Wherein, light-weight database refer to those itself very little, can reduce application program management accessing cost for data, portable good, be easy to use, efficient and reliable database, such as, light-weight database SQLite etc.The present embodiment, by building the data that light-weight database preserves Web application in this locality, optimizes the operability of off-line data further.
